What is the difference between Electrical Harness Design vs Electrical Wiring Technician?
| Aspect | Electrical Harness Design | Electrical Wiring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Role | Designs and develops electrical harnesses and cable assemblies for products | Installs, maintains, and repairs electrical wiring in systems or equipment |
| Skills & Certifications | Electrical design knowledge, CAD skills, certifications like IPC/WHMA-A-620 | Electrical wiring skills, technical certifications, safety training |
| Work Environment | Design offices, manufacturing settings | On-site installation, maintenance, repair environments |
| Industry Usage | Automotive, aerospace, industrial equipment | Construction, maintenance, manufacturing facilities |
Electrical Harness Design focuses on creating detailed electrical harness layouts and specifications using CAD tools, primarily in design offices. In contrast, Electrical Wiring Technicians install and maintain wiring systems on-site. Both roles require electrical knowledge, but their work environments and responsibilities differ significantly.

You will be the Harness Design Engineer for the Advanced Development Programs (ADP) team which is responsible for developing cutting-edge aircraft harness and interconnect solutions.
What You Will Be Doing
As the Harness Design Engineer you will be responsible for translating electrical specifications into robust wiring harness designs, creating detailed routing diagrams, and ensuring integration across mechanical and structural domains.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Produce electrical wiring schematic drawings and design intricate power distribution systems.
- Gather and validate specifications, generate routing diagrams, cable layouts, and installation procedures.
- Coordinate with mechanical, structural, and integration teams to resolve clashes and meet safety and compliance standards.
- Create and maintain documentation such as routing drawings, installation guides, and change-request tracking.
- Develop supplier statements of work, oversee system checkouts, and support manufacturing troubleshooting.

Basic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ering or 2 years of professional equivalent experience; or no experience with a related Masters degree
- Experience creating electrical schematics or wiring diagrams
- Experience with Capital Logic, AutoCAD Electrical, or equivalent Electronic Computer Aided Design (CAD) tool
- Ability to obtain and maintain Active Top Secret Clearance per business requirements
Desired skills
- Electrical Harness Design and Installation Experience HIGHLY DESIRED
- Hands on experience with aircraft modifications
- Experience working on a small team covering all aspects of system design from concept through testing
- Knowledge of industry electrical wire harness assembly fabrication and installation methods and processes
- Experience with aircraft harness, wiring or cable design/schematics
- Experience with Teamcenter, ENOVIA or equivalent PLM software.
- Active Top Secret Clearance
